Wikipedia Article About Chickpea flour on Wikipedia * Also known as chickpea, Bengal gram, patani, and chana * Pale yellow high protein flour * Made of a small yellow or brown type of chickpea A pale yellow flour made from ground, dried chickpeas. To make your own: Lightly roast dried garbanzo beans, then grind them in a spice mill, food processor, or blender until mixture has the consistency of flour. Substitutes: Lightly roast dried yellow split peas, then grind them until mixture has the consistency of flour.
